A25 is ideal for landscape contractors who are required to repair farmland damaged through pipeline projects, cabling or general vehicle access. The mixture contains up to date varieties which are compatible with modern farming. It can be grazed by all types of farm stock and can also be conserved for hay.

Usage guide

Sowing Rate

8 g/m2 (80 kg/ha)

Sowing Time

March - October

Sowing Depth

10 mm

Sowing Instructions

Create a fine friable seedbed down to 150 mm in depth. Carry out two equal sowings at right angles to each other and diagonally to main axis. Broadcast manually or use seed drill, rake level and roll. Ensure good seed to soil contact.

Cutting Height

Graze or cut as required 

Minimum cuts per year

If not grazed will require cutting 4 times per annum
